The provider is a Registered Marriage and Family Therapist Intern in the state of Florida. Taylor Eadie is a dedicated Registered Marriage and Family Therapy Intern. As a recent graduate of Capella University with a degree in counseling, I am passionate about supporting individuals, couples, and families through their unique journeys toward healing and growth. I specialize in working with children, couples, and individuals, helping them build stronger relationships, process emotions, and develop effective coping strategies. I integrate experiential therapy into my work, drawing on hands-on, creative, and emotionally focused techniques to help clients connect deeply with their feelings and experiences. Whether working with a child navigating anxiety, a couple striving to reconnect, or an individual facing life transitions, I strive to create a warm, engaging, and nonjudgmental space. I also have experience providing telehealth services, especially for young children, and understand how to keep sessions effective, engaging, and developmentally appropriate—even through a screen. My approach is collaborative, client-centered, and grounded in the belief that meaningful change happens when clients feel seen, heard, and empowered.
